As AI Agents rapidly become integral to enterprise operations, ensuring their secure and compliant use is a top priority. Zenity, a leading platform in AI Agent security and governance, has announced its integration with OpenAI’s ChatGPT Enterprise Compliance API. This marks a significant step for organizations looking to adopt AI at scale with confidence, particularly in high-stakes environments where data governance, compliance, and real-time threat management are paramount.

Platform Capabilities
Continuous Observability
- Tracks custom GPTs, Canvas documents, knowledge file uploads, tools, and user interactions.
- Offers visibility across the entire ChatGPT Enterprise environment.
Risk Prevention at the Development Stage
- Identifies risks early during agent development.
- Enforces policies to detect excessive permissions, hardcoded secrets, and potential misconfigurations.
- Integrates AI Security Posture Management (AISPM) for proactive security.
Real-Time Threat Detection
- Uses Zenity’s behavior-based engine to identify threats like:
- Prompt injection
-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) poisoning
- Unauthorized data exposure or actions
- Employs AI Detection and Response (AIDR) for immediate action.
Scalable Policy Enforcement
- Automates remediation with one-click fixes.
- Enables bulk actions such as deleting vulnerable GPTs or restricting risky conversations.
